Orange Gingerbread Muffins

So good and low in fat besides.

Ready In: 37 mins

Yields: 12 muffins

Ingredients

  • 2  cups  reduced-fat baking mix (like Bisquick)
  • 14 cup  cinnamon sugar, divided
  • 12 teaspoon ground ginger
  • 23 cup skim milk
  • 14 cup molasses
  • 1  egg, lightly beaten (or egg beaters)
  • 1  tablespoon  grated  orange rind
  •  butter-flavored cooking spray

Directions

  1. Combine baking mix.
  2. 3 1/2 T cinnamon sugar, and ginger in a bowl; make a well in center of mixture.
  3. Combine milk and next three ingredients, stirring well.
  4. Add milk mixture to dry ingredients, stirring just until dry ingredients are moistened.
  5. Spoon batter into muffin cups coated with butter spray, filling one-half full; sprinkle remaining 1 1/2 t cinnamon sugar over batter.
  6. Bake at 400 for 12 minutes.
  7. Remove from pans immediately.
